Football Results: Understanding the Story Behind the Score

69bet 16549 2026-08-18 08:33:19

At the end of every football match, one piece of information receives immediate attention:

The result.

A score such as 2–1 or 0–0 provides a simple summary of the outcome, but it rarely explains everything that happened during the match.

Football results become more meaningful when viewed alongside the story behind them.

Reading a Football Result

A complete result page can include:

Home Team

Away Team

Full-Time Score

Half-Time Score

Goal Scorers

Goal Times

Cards

Substitutions

Match Venue

Competition

Match Date

These details help supporters understand how the final score developed.

Results and League Standings

In league football, each result contributes to the standings.

Points accumulated across the season influence championship races, qualification positions, and other competitive objectives.

One result may appear relatively small when viewed independently.

Across an entire season, every point can become important.

Results and Team Form

Recent football results are also commonly used to understand a team's form.

A sequence of victories may indicate positive momentum, while several difficult results can create pressure ahead of upcoming fixtures.

However, results should always be considered in context.

The strength of opponents, home and away matches, injuries, and different competitions can all influence performance.

From Results to the Next Fixture

Football moves quickly.

Once one result becomes history, attention begins shifting toward the next match.

Supporters look for the upcoming opponent, match date, kick-off time, and venue.

The cycle begins again.
